Nebraska vs. Michigan: Live updates, score, results, highlights, for Saturday's NCAA Football game
Live scores, highlights and updates from the Nebraska vs. Michigan football game
Michigan has played every game this season on their home field, but they'll have to hit the road on Saturday. They will square off against the Nebraska Cornhuskers at 3:30 p.m. ET at Tom Osborne Field at Memorial Stadium. Michigan is currently enjoying a perfect season, with four straight wins to start things off.
One look at the score and it should come as no surprise that Michigan was far and away the favorite against Rutgers. Everything went Michigan's way against Rutgers on Saturday as Michigan made off with a 31-7 victory. 31 seems to be a good number for Michigan as the squad scooped up a victory with the same number of points in their previous game against Bowling Green.
Blake Corum and J.J. McCarthy were among the main playmakers for Michigan as the former rushed for 97 yards and two touchdowns and the latter threw for 214 yards and a touchdown. McCarthy wound up with a passer rating of 172.7.
Meanwhile, Nebraska's game on Saturday was all tied up 7-7 at the half, but luckily for them it didn't stay that way. They strolled past Louisiana Tech with points to spare, taking the game 28-14.
Nebraska's success was spearheaded by the efforts of Anthony Grant, who rushed for 135 yards and a touchdown, and Heinrich Haarberg, who threw for 107 yards and a touchdown, and also rushed for 157 yards and a touchdown. One of Haarberg's best plays was a 72 yard sprint for a TD in the fourth quarter.
Their wins bumped Michigan to 4-0 and Nebraska to 2-2.
Looking ahead, Michigan is the favorite in this one, as the experts expect to see them win by 18 points. This will be their first time playing on the road this season.
